Dunkirk Man Charged In Robbery, Theft
DUNKIRK — A Courtney Street man is facing charges after Dunkirk Police responded to a robbery in progress at the Crosby Market at 106 Central Ave.
At approximately 1:45 p.m. Saturday, the city officers received a report of the incident at the convenience store. Officers responded and were able to obtain a description of the subject who had fled the business with an undetermined amount of cash.
Within seconds, the suspect was located a short distance away and was in possession of the stolen property. The suspect, identified as John Tenamore, was transported to the Dunkirk Police department and charged with third-degree robbery, a class D felony, and fifth-degree criminal possession of stolen property.
Tenamore was later arraigned in Dunkirk City Court and remanded to Chautauqua County Jail in lieu of cash bail.
